Process Steps for Making Policy Statements

This page outlines the process by which the Moving Forward Coalition Steering Committee will make statements related to nursing home policy on behalf of the Moving Forward Coalition. The term “statement” may refer to a general public statement, a comment letter on a proposed rule or other public document, request for comment, editorial, or other such public-facing document. Official statements, as well as action plans and their corresponding NASEM report recommendations, will form the basis for Coalition public- and policymaker-facing advocacy.

Deciding Whether to Make a Coalition Statement

After preliminary discussion of a proposed topic and the purpose/goals of making a statement on it (~1 meeting), the Steering Committee will determine if a topic will be considered for an official position statement. The Committee will discuss whether a statement is likely to support the Coalition’s mission and vision, is likely to be aligned with the NASEM report and its recommendations and is likely to be supported by broad agreement among Members. To proceed, Members will have to show broad interest in making a statement and a group of at least two Members must volunteer to act as a primary writing group.

Acknowledging Alternative Perspectives

The Steering Committee will discuss in each case whether a minority statement would be valuable. Ultimately, any Member(s) expressing an alternative perspective will be supported in writing a minority statement to be included alongside the official position, if they wish to do so. To be included, minority statements must be signed by at least one Member.

Signing the Statement

After the writing group has completed a full statement based on the agreed upon position and Members have had a chance to offer revisions, the statement will be signed by “The Moving Forward Coalition.” The Steering Committee will decide on a case-by-case basis if individuals and organizations on the Committee can also sign on. Such a decision will be made based on the desire of the Members to add their signatures and the degree to which additional signatures will enhance future advocacy.

Disseminating and Using the Statement

After completing and signing the statement and minority report (if relevant), the statement will be posted on the Coalition website and considered public. If it is a letter, editorial, or other such statement, it will also be submitted accordingly by the Chair and/or Director.

Subsequently, the Steering Committee will discuss and execute strategies for effective dissemination and advocacy. These may include turning the statement into a petition for other Coalition participants to sign, sending the statement to specific leaders or submitting as an official comment, scheduling meetings with specific leaders to discuss the contents of the statement, hosting public events to share the content of the statement, producing derivative content of the statement to support the sharing of its message, and/or other conducting other related activities.
